The Great Place to Work® Institute compiles the Best Workplace lists by gaining direct feedback from employees from the hundreds of organizations that are surveyed.
To be eligible for 2022 list of Best Workplaces for Today’s Youth, organizations must be Great Place to Work- Certified™ in the past year, at least 30% of their employees must fit the Millennial or younger demographics and they must have minimum 90% positive response to the statement “I am treated fairly regardless of my age”. The BEST was based on the overall Trust Index score (a research-backed employee engagement survey) from the youth working in the organization.
